A Storyteller for the Arts with Khaya Fraites: Professional Actor, Narrator, and Writer |Season 17, Episode 5|

Khaya Fraites is a storyteller in every sense of the word. Whether she’s breathing life into bestselling characters through her voice, writing and directing award-winning short films, or being spotlighted by NBC and Empire Magazine, her artistry speaks volumes—literally and visually. With projects spanning Penguin Random House, Macmillan Publishing, and Graphic Audio’s Empyrean Series, Khaya’s voice is becoming one of the most captivating in the industry. From sound booth to film festival, she’s charting her own creative path—one word, one frame, one story at a time.

We will hear about her unique background from starting off doing theater and then transitioning to becoming a VO actress, narrator, and writer. We will hear about her upcoming professional goals in the upcoming Big Apple Film Festival, what books she will be narrating next and her parting words of widsom.
